Transaction 4ec5ebde588366c43863f13ec3cfa70ebeb75f0c24260ce387366d0546cdd341
1 Input
1 Output
-
4ec5ebde588366c43863f13ec3cfa70ebeb75f0c24260ce387366d0546cdd341:0
- value
- 2558199
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 382301bb7e82c7d7b274dafe1bb4964482c8a8aa OP_EQUAL
- address
- 36oqhbhZretf6h4Cpi968Nbey2QmeoDwk4